Linkage is a powerful and easy-to-use while still well-featured 2D suspension analysis software for Windows systems, focusing on mountain bikes, but also capable of simulating other linkages.
Linkage also provides a user-extensible web library of bike models to help bike-enthusiasts compare different designs or publish their own ones. Linkage comes with data files for many bike designs already on the market (or past models).
Main features:
- simulation of all popular full-suspension bike frame systems from single-pivot swingarm to four-bar linkages with additional shock driving linkage ("6-bar linkage")
- calculation of linkage forces by a kinematic model, allowing different shock-setups
- front fork movement simulation for examining different scenarios
- comparisons allowed on diagrams to easily recognize differences between different designs
- multi-window working environment with numeric or mouse input
- creating new designs quickly using photos or ready-to-use templates
- export all results in high-resolution graphical or text formats or movies
- calculation of chain related changes, as well as "pedal-kickback" and anti-squat values
- customizable bike elements like wheels, forks and shock parameters, custom shock curves
- more than 60 existing designs included and hundreds available online
Available in two versions - Professional and Personal - meaning different depths of analysis and number of features available.
